Nexa
Best forStructural engineering firms and construction companies that need a hybrid solution with live agents for complex inquiries and AI for routine calls, especially those with high call volumes or need multilingual support.
According to their website, Nexa is a leading virtual receptionist service designed for home services, healthcare, legal, and real estate industries, offering both human-powered and AI-enhanced call handling. Their platform is built for businesses that need 24/7 availability, with live agents trained in industry-specific workflows and customizable scripts. Nexa integrates with popular tools like Calendly, Salesforce, and HubSpot for seamless lead tracking and appointment scheduling. They offer a comprehensive suite of services including inbound and outbound calling, lead qualification, live chat, text messaging, and emergency dispatch. Their NexaInsights portal provides real-time reporting and call analytics, allowing businesses to track performance and optimize their customer experience. According to client testimonials, Nexa excels in handling high-volume call spikes and maintaining consistent service quality across time zones. Their bilingual support in English and Spanish is particularly beneficial for firms serving diverse communities. While Nexa offers robust features, pricing is not transparent on their website, requiring businesses to contact sales for a quote. This makes budget planning more difficult compared to platforms with clear pricing structures.

Ruby Receptionists
Best forStructural engineering firms that prioritize a human touch, consistent brand messaging, and direct control over call handling, especially those with moderate call volumes and a need for bilingual support.
According to their website, Ruby Receptionists is a U.S.-based virtual receptionist service that provides 24/7 live call answering with a focus on delivering a personalized, professional experience. Their receptionists are trained to follow custom scripts, answer FAQs, qualify leads, and schedule appointments directly into your calendar. The service is ideal for small and mid-sized businesses in professional services, healthcare, and real estate. Ruby offers a mobile app and online dashboard for managing calls, messages, and scheduling, allowing clients to monitor activity in real time. They also provide bilingual support in English and Spanish, which can be beneficial for firms with diverse client bases. According to their pricing page, Ruby offers tiered plans starting at $245 per month for 50 minutes of call time, with higher tiers available for more minutes. While they emphasize their human-first approach and high-quality service, they do not offer AI-powered features like natural language understanding or long-term memory. Their model relies on trained live agents who handle calls individually, which can limit scalability during peak times. However, their consistent service quality and brand alignment make them a reliable choice for firms that prioritize a human touch over automation.
